DevOps

Разработчик Apache Kafka Full-time

О компании и команде

Разыскивается Kafkamen!

РСХБ-Интех — аккредитованная IT-компания, входящая в группу компаний Россельхозбанка. Насчитывает более 2800 сотрудников по всей России. Основное направление деятельности – реализация цифровых проектов для экосистемы Россельхозбанка, а также производство коммерческого ПО для других банков.

О КОМАНДЕ:

Мы разрабатываем частную PaaS платформу для внутренних разработчиков. Нашу платформу используют прикладные разработчики для создания и публикации своих бизнес-приложений. Мы предоставляем функционал под ключ: от правил разработки и готовых CI/CD-скриптов до развертывания в Kubernetes- кластерах и публикации бизнес-функционала пользователям.

В состав платформы входит множество management-сервисов, предоставляемых как услуга (as a Service). Одним из таким сервисов является Kafka as a Service. Многим командам разработки нужна Kafka для решения тех или иных архитектурных задач, поэтому KaaS особенно востребованный сервис в нашей платформе. Сейчас мы предоставляем готовый Kafka-кластер полностью автоматически по «нажатию кнопки». Для развития этого функционала мы ищем в команду Kafkamenа!

КАКИЕ ЗАДАЧИ ПРЕДСТОИТ ВЫПОЛНЯТЬ:

  • развивать функционал Kafka as a Service;
  • выступать экспертом по теме Kafka и консультировать пользователей сервиса;
  • дорабатывать Kafka Kubernetes операторы на Golang;
  • расширять opensource Kafka Kubernetes операторы на Java;
  • интегрировать Kafka as a Service с другими компонентами платформы;
  • прорабатывать процесс обновления версий Kafka;
  • настраивать и внедрять observability Kafka и сопутствующих компонент;
  • прорабатывать отказоустойчивость и катастрофоустойчивость Kafka;
  • улучшать надежность Kafka as a Service;
  • внедрять нагрузочное и интеграционное тестирования Kafka as a Service;
  • писать документацию по Kafka as a Service.

Ожидания от кандидата

  • высокая экспертиза в Apache Kafka и Zookeeper;\опыт внедрения и использования Kafka в реальных проектах;
  • понимание архитектуры Kafka, Zookeeper, Kafka Streams;
  • понимание механизмов аутентификации и авторизации в Kafka;
  • умение развернуть и сконфигурировать отказоустойчивый Kafka-кластер;
  • умение дебажить и профилировать;
  • знание Java на уровне, чтобы зайти в исходники Kafka и понять, что там написано;
  • знание Golang или готовность его узнать, т.к. это основной язык платформы;
  • опыт работы с Kubernetes и OCI-контейнерами.
  • БУДЕТ ПЛЮСОМ*:
    • опыт использования или разработки Management Kafka;
    • опыт написания Kubernetes-операторов;
    • опыт работы со Strimzi;
    • опыт работы с Linkedin Kafka Cruise Control;
    • опыт работы с Kafka MirrorMaker, Kafka Connect;
    • опыт настройки Kafka с rack awareness и geo-replication;
    • опыт работы с Apache Kafka Raft (KRaft);
    • опыт использования механизма OAUTHBEARER авторизации в Kafka;
    • опыт написания Kafka клиентов или разбора протокола;
    • опыт работы с Keycloak (OAUTH 2.0);
    • хорошее знание Linux, контейнеризации, сетей, BGP.
      * Хотя бы что-то из перечисленного

Условия работы

  • Вертикальное и горизонтальное развитие: регулярные тренинги, вебинары, митапы. Посещение IT-конференций и митапов за счет организации;
  • Забота о вашем здоровье: ДМС после испытательного срока, куда входит стоматология;
  • Прозрачный доход: оклад (по итогам интервью) + ежеквартальные премии по результатам KPI;
  • Гибридный формат работы в комфортном и современном офисе Новосибирска (Академгородок, Николаева 11/5);
  • Льготный пакет по ипотеке и кредитованию. Дополнительные бонусы от Россельхозбанка для сотрудников группы компаний (Скидки на спортзалы, рестораны, маркетплейсы и т.д.).

Overview

  • Job Title: Разработчик Apache Kafka
  • Published: 4 months, 1 week ago
Apply For This Job